Article Summary:
Arajet, a travel company, has announced several changes aimed at enhancing the customer experience and providing better value for money. These changes include eliminating the charge for check-in at the counter, reducing prices for registering both standard and additional luggage, setting fixed rates, and increasing baggage weight allowances. Víctor Pacheco, the founder and CEO of Arajet, stated that these modifications are part of a broader strategy to simplify the purchase decision and elevate the end-to-end travel experience.
